CSS3動畫是現代網頁設計中的重要一環,它可以為網頁增添趣味和動感。在CSS3動畫中,我們可以設置開始的幀數,使得動畫可以從特定幀開始運行,讓動畫效果更加精準。
.box{ width: 200px; height: 200px; background-color: #f00; animation:example 5s infinite; /*設置動畫名和總時間并使動畫無限循環*/ animation-delay: 2s;/*設置動畫延遲2秒開始*/ } @keyframes example{ 0%{ transform:rotate(0deg); } 50%{ transform:rotate(180deg); } 100%{ transform:rotate(360deg); } }
在上述代碼中,我們使用了animation-delay屬性來設置動畫的開始時間。通過設置2s的延遲時間,動畫效果將從動畫的第2秒開始,使得動畫效果更加精準。
在CSS3動畫設計中,使用開始幀數能夠讓動畫從更精準的時間開始運行,增強動畫效果。在具體使用中,我們可以根據需要設定動畫開始的幀數,以達到更好的動畫效果。
上一篇css scale 鋸齒
下一篇css slide音量